For small bore US I am currently using a 10" T/C with a rifle scope.

I have been itching to buy another barrel and a Ken Light taco rib. A used barrel + a rib will be $370 plus shipping so I was thinking of just buying the rib and see-thru rings for the scope and using 1 barrel for both standing and US.

My question is: How well does the scope zero hold when pulling off the rail and re-installing? I assume that rings with 1 cross bolt vs. a millet angle-loc will help.

Please let me hear your experinces.

Mine holds zero,on the ruger Mark II
The leupold quick rings works good,so does the weaver rings,assuming that you put the rings back in the same slots on the rail..just my $.02. ;)
